Runbook — Sealed Exam-Paper Delivery, Ashgrove Assessment Board

Exam cartons arrive shrink-wrapped with numbered security seals and must be stored in the locked cage immediately, never left on the staging floor. The shift lead verifies seal numbers against the manifest, records the time, and keeps the cage key on person until the authorized courier arrives for onward transfer. When the courier presents credentials, relay the following confidential instruction verbatim:

drop instructions, hahip-badug: the quenox ralath courier leaves the kaseth fraiel rusiel tameth belys istdor ralion giliel ledger at gate 7830 under passcode 165413

Re: resolver changes in Veltrix API. The old code fetched authors per-post inside the `posts` resolver — classic N+1. If you're new: never query inside a loop resolver; use the DataLoader pattern so lookups batch per tick. This change wires `authorLoader` into context and caps batch size so the Pexler DB doesn't choke on giant IN clauses. Watch the query log locally before approving similar PRs. Batching behavior is controlled by the constants below.

tuning constants:
RATE_LIMITS = {
    "istox": 465,
    "wendor": 846,
    "novvan": 466,
    "julok": 655,
    "sorax": 651,
    "belath": 752,
    "druax": 1007,
}

Heads up: if the Lintrock baseline file in the Quarrow repo drifts from main, CI fails with a "stale baseline" error even when the code is fine. Quick fix is to regenerate the baseline on a clean checkout and re-push. If a customer build is blocked, confirm the failing run matches the token below before escalating.

build token for yadug-yagag: htk21_c863c33eb8b82c0c9c152